Angola: Over 64,000 Landmines Cleared in Four Provinces

At least 64,380 landmines were cleared from January 1995 to October 2009 by the Non-governmental organisation "The Halo Trust" in the provinces of Bié, Huambo, Benguela and Kuando Kubango, Angop learned Wednesday.

Angola: Lightning Kills Seven in Huambo

Seven members of a family were killed Tuesday when a lightning hit their home in Calengue village, some 50 miles south of Longonjo district, central highland Huambo province.

Angola: Over 300,000 Children to Be Vaccinated against Polio

The Broad Vaccination Programme (PAV) expects to vaccinate 311,619 children below the age of five in central Huambo province, from August 14 to 16, in the light of the fulfilment of the second phase of the broad vaccination campaign against poliomyelitis.

Angola: Over Akz One Billion Spent on Social Project

More than Akz one billion were used during the first half of this year by the government of Huambo province in the construction of new social-related infrastructures and recovery of energy and water supply systems of 11 municipalities in the central region.
